Obtained the verification of the Plan of Studies by the Council of Universities, dated November 3, 2011, pursuant to Royal Decree 1393/2007 of 29 October, as amended by Royal Decree 861/2010, of July 2, prior to the positive report of the National Agency for the Evaluation of Quality and Accreditation (ANECA), and approved by the Autonomous Community of the Region of Murcia, according to Decree 106/2012 of 27 July ("BORM" number 176, 31), registered in the Register of Universities, Centres and Titles (RUCT), by resolution of date 17 of  January 2013 ("BOE" number 34, February 8), and to comply with the provisions of Article 35.4 of the Organic Law 6/2001, of Universities,

This Rectorate resolves to publish the curriculum leading to the obtaining of the Graduate or Graduate Degree in Criminology by the Catholic University of San Antonio, which is set out in the annex to this Resolution.

Murcia, May 20, 2013. -Rectora, Josefina García Lozano.

ANNEX

Title Denomination: Graduate in Criminology

Knowledge branch to which the title is attached: Social and Legal Sciences
